右键单击显示cytoscape qtip

时间:2016-05-23 14:13:42

标签: qtip2 cytoscape.js

当用户使用以下代码右键单击节点时,我试图显示qtip:

cy.on("cxttap", "node", function (evt) {
    evt.cyTarget.qtip({
        content: {
            text: "test"
        }
    });
});

当我右键单击某个节点时,没有显示工具提示,但只要我在同一节点上单击鼠标左键,就会显示工具提示。

我确保cytoscape-qtip正在运行,但我没有为clicktap事件添加任何事件处理程序。

1 个答案:

答案 0 :(得分:0)

qTip处理事件本身,因此您必须为show事件指定cxttap之类的内容。如果你想编写自己的听众,就像你上面那样,那么你对qtip的调用需要调用qtip API来手动显示。